Morgan Freeman’s Early Praise for Elon Musk’s Innovations
Back in 2016, Morgan Freeman openly praised Elon Musk during a CNBC interview, highlighting Musk’s trailblazing achievements. At the time, SpaceX had just accomplished a seemingly impossible feat: landing a rocket vertically so it could be reused for future launches. Freeman was awestruck, calling it “a feat that no one else has ever done.” His enthusiasm went beyond mere technical admiration; he saw Musk as a visionary who was shaping humanity’s future.
Freeman enthusiastically spoke about humanity’s leap into interplanetary travel, comparing Mars colonization to the settling of the American West. “We’re going to be going to Mars, delivering stuff to people who are going to be settling there… bringing those ships back and landing them, and reloading them,” Freeman said. At that moment, Musk’s ambitious plans sounded almost like science fiction—but years later, they remain firmly on track.
Elon Musk’s Bold Plans for Mars Colonization
Musk has repeatedly spoken about his vision to establish a human presence on Mars. Recently, he shared that the first city on Mars might be called “Terminus,” inspired by Isaac Asimov’s Foundation series. Musk clarified that while he suggested the name, the Martian settlers themselves would ultimately decide.
In terms of practical steps, Musk’s company SpaceX aims to send its Starship rocket to Mars as early as the end of next year. The initial mission will be unmanned, carrying Tesla’s humanoid robot Optimus to test the technology before any human voyage. If these robotic missions succeed, Musk hopes to see humans landing on Mars by 2029, although 2031 is considered a more realistic timeline for the first crewed mission.
This vision reflects decades of technological progress—from reusable rockets to robotic explorers—and a willingness to dream big about humanity’s future beyond Earth.

Elon Musk’s Mars ambitions embody a rare blend of technical innovation and visionary storytelling. His achievement with reusable rockets marked a seismic shift in space travel economics, turning what was once a costly one-time use vehicle into something more sustainable and practical. This breakthrough alone has laid the groundwork for future interplanetary missions.
Musk’s strategy to first send robotic missions before humans is a pragmatic approach, mitigating risks and allowing SpaceX to gather critical data about Mars’ environment. It also leverages Tesla’s cutting-edge AI technology, symbolized by the Optimus robot, which could assist in early colonization efforts.
Naming the first city “Terminus” isn’t just a nod to science fiction but also highlights Musk’s appreciation for cultural and literary influences that inspire long-term human projects. This subtle connection underscores the importance of narrative in pioneering space settlement — people don’t just need technology; they need a story and identity to rally behind.
However, the timeline Musk proposes remains ambitious. Mars colonization involves formidable challenges: radiation exposure, sustainable life support systems, psychological and social factors of isolation, and enormous financial investments. While SpaceX’s rapid technological progress is undeniable, the actual establishment of a thriving Mars city will require collaboration from global governments, scientists, and engineers beyond the private sector.
Still, Musk’s persistence pushes the boundaries of what is considered possible, driving interest and funding into space technologies that might otherwise stagnate. His Mars plans have reignited public imagination about humanity’s future in space, making him a pivotal figure in 21st-century exploration.
